Canadian Museum of Nature Has Warehouse Full of Unexamined Dinosaur Bones

Posted on May 23, 2013

The Canadian Museum of Nature has a warehouse full of dinosaur bones that have never been examined. The bones are still contained in the burlap and plaster they were stored in when they were first collected in the field. Some of the bones were collected 100 years ago. There are likely to be some species that have never been identified among them. The museum recently ran a Dino Idol event where the public got to choose which set of dinosaur bones was examined. The ankylosaur was chosen. Take a look:
